EP 332 California Cabernet Sauvignon Tasting

The ever popular California Cabernet’s get a whirl on todays thunder show!

Wines tasted in this episode:

2005 Hess Select Cabernet SauvignonOther California Cabernet Sauv
2005 Justin Cabernet SauvignonOther California Cabernet Sauv
2004 Franciscan Cabernet SauvignonNapa Cabernet
2004 Clos Du Val Napa Cabernet SauvignonNapa Cabernet
